Array
(
)

Bootstrap - teste de senha confiavel.

Marcio Araujo
   - 18 mai 2015

Sobre o Twitter Bootstrap, o teste de senha, para verificar se ela é forte, é realmente confiavel, só vai realmente passar senhas fortes?

Randrade
   - 19 mai 2015

Olá Márcio. O Twitter Bootstrap em sí não possui esse componente. Com certeza você está utilizando um componente de terceiro para realizar isso.
Poste o código, ou o link para este componente, para que possamos ajudar melhor.

Marcio Araujo
   - 19 mai 2015

Acho que é, mas é com o JQuery.

Marcio Araujo
   - 19 mai 2015

Acho que é uma mistura de JQuery + Bootstrap

https://github.com/ablanco/jquery.pwstrength.bootstrap

Quer o código ainda?

Randrade
   - 19 mai 2015

Isso na verdade é um "plugin" JQuery, onde ele "exige" alguns tipos de senhas, e informa se ela é forte ou não. Isso foi um programador que decidiu, de acordo com o que ele achou que significaria uma senha segura..

Não existe um padrão para seguir. O que é aconselhado é utilizar no mínimo 8 caracteres, contendo letras, números, maiúsculas e minúsculas e pelo menos um caracter especial.
A própria Microsoft utiliza este "padrão" para senha segura..

Neste exemplo, o autor desenvolveu um código utilizando o Bootstrap. Porém, se você digitar no número 1 doze vezes, ele mostra que sua senha é forte. Você consideraria "111111111111" uma senha forte?
Neste outro exemplo, você pode digitar o mesmo número 50 vezes, que ele ainda considera uma senha fraca.

E neste exemplo, o autor te da o tempo e a quantidade de possibilidades para chegar a sua senha.

Neste site você encontra alguns outros plugins, assim como o que você mostrou. Todos eles funcionam da mesma forma, o que lhe da liberdade para modificar, caso não considere seguro, e necessite aumentar a complexidade da senha.

Cada programador possui um padrão ou algo que considera confiável. Eu particularmente consideraria seguro uma senha que contém:
- No mínimo 8 caracteres;
- Pelo menos 1 letra maiúscula;
- Pelo menos 1 caracter especial;

Exemplo: Teste@ra

E você, consideraria este exemplo uma senha segura? rsrs

Marcio Araujo
   - 19 mai 2015

É devemos ver qual o melhor se adequa, pra mim! hehehe, esse tipo de restrição pode ser feito no banco? se sim é com uma trigger?

Randrade
   - 19 mai 2015


Citação:
É devemos ver qual o melhor se adequa, pra mim! hehehe, esse tipo de restrição pode ser feito no banco? se sim é com uma trigger?


Eu particularmente não aconselho a fazer nada no banco. Hoje estamos em tempos que o Data Base serve apenas para "guardar dados". Aconselho você utilizar validações no lado do client (esses plugins em JQuery ou javascript) e no lado do server (onde você cria métodos para validar a força de sua senha). Porém, isto é uma opinião minha.

Marcio Araujo
   - 20 mai 2015

Esse no lado do server, é com a linguagem?

Randrade
   - 20 mai 2015


Citação:
Esse no lado do server, é com a linguagem?


Sim, isso você faz com regras com a linguagem escolhida.

Marcio Araujo
   - 20 mai 2015

Irei atrás, valeu mesmo.